Very little is truly known about our universe from how it all started to where we are now to how and if it will all end?  In 1925 Edwin Hubble discovered that the known universe is expanding and that everything in the universe is actually speeding away from each other and that the father away a galaxy is from us, the faster it is moving away! The milky way galaxy that we reside in is moving about approximately 200,000 mph hurtling in space.  That means in about 1 hour, the earth has actually moved in space approximately the distance the moon is away from the earth - each hour of every day!

But what allows the galaxies to continue accelerating away from each other?  The gravitational forces throughout the universe should start to slow the entire "big band" down with an eventual contraction.  However this is not the case and astronomers speculate that dark matter which along with dark energy comprises about 95% of the universe, is the cause.
